Review: A Delicious Delicias

For now at least, the upper echelons of Memphis cuisine are unappealing as they are unsatisfying. It has been my primary issue with this town for some time, and since returning to Memphis for winter break, I have retreated to the lesser known restaurants in the groggier parts of town. Las Delicias is one of those restaurants, and while the name might lack creativity, the food is in no short supply of flavor.
I admit my first time at Las Delicias was painful. In no way was the experience a reflection on the food. Before walking in, a terrible stomach pain plagued my stomach. Why I thought Mexican food would cure me, I cannot explain. My second trip with four of my friends was what all dinner night-outs should be like. Five high school buddies in college, gobbling down salsa and Delicias’ wicked guacamole dip that is so simple yet so tasty. A cold, refreshing Sangria to wash down the chips and then comes two chorizo tacos and a chicken tamale. Both teem with spice and demand attention. For dessert, a moist tres leches cake. At this point I didn’t have any room for cake but I made some. No regrets.
In addition to serving non-Tex-mex, straight up Mexican food, service runs at Mach Five. Salsa and chips, drinks and guacamole hit the table before you think about them and refills arrive before they’re needed. When it’s time to pay the bill, more joy ensues. You’ve ordered about 6 items and the total is $18.
If only all meals this tasty could be so cheap…
